Job overview

Applications are invited from energetic, determined and child focused leaders to lead and develop our Primary School for pupils aged 4 to 11 years . As part of the whole school SLT, the successful candidate will not only lead the Primary School but form part of the visioning and development of the whole school.

The ideal candidate will currently be a middle leader or senior leader in a British curriculum school in the UAE, UK or overseas with a solid grounding in the EYFS phase.  They will have high expectations of self and others and be a role model of innovation and dynamism as well as a driving force for child centred progress. Ensuring standards are met as well as developing strong, effective and collegiate teams is a key skill.

Working closely with the Head of EYFS, the successful candidate will actively grow and develop the EYFS aspect of the school and be able to open an FS1 phase in August 2021.

If:

• You are a passionate teacher, leader and advocate for children and their learning.

• You believe in bespoke learning based on a child’s context.

• You can use data meaningfully to support progress.

• You recognise outstanding learning and can lead a team to deliver it in a new school that has grown rapidly based on a strong reputation for child centred development.

This may be the job for you.

The successful candidate will:

• Have a minimum of 3 years’ experience in a leadership position either as an existing Assistant/Deputy Head of a Primary/Junior School or as an accomplished Head of EYFS with ambitions and abilities for Senior Leadership.

• Hold a recognised degree at Bachelor’s level.

• Hold a recognised teaching qualification.

• Have solid experience of the UK curriculum up to Year 6.

• Be an excellent communicator.

• Have drive and determination to build a truly excellent Junior School in a low price point/high quality environment supported by excellent facilities.

• Have a strong sense of humour.

• Have empathy.

The following would be a strong advantage:

• A Masters’ Degree in Education.

• NPQML or NPQH or an equivalent qualification that includes evidenced professional development

About PACE British School, Sharjah

PACE British School is a member of the PACE Education Group and aspires to be the best independent school in Sharjah. Accredited by Cambridge Assessment International Education (CAIE) Pace British School offers the UK National Curriculum for children aged 4-18. As part of our continued and phased expansion, the first cohort of Year 11 students will sit CIE IGCSE exams next year with the ensuing phase of the Senior School (Sixth Form & A-Levels) then opening in September 2023.

As a British school based in the UAE, we are seeking committed, dynamic and passionate teachers to join and grow with our international team. A passion for excellent teaching, a determination to develop one’s professional self and a desire to take on additional responsibilities, will be key attributes of our future colleagues. Pastoral care, inclusion and staff well-being are themes that are already deeply ingrained in our school and underpin all that we do.
